home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
TPUG - Toronto PET Users Group
/
TPUG Users Group CD
/
TPUG Users Group CD.iso
/
COMAL
/
A-COMAL Series
/
(k)aai.d64
/
loadfont.proc
< prev
next >
Wrap
Text File
|
2007-02-28
|
563b
|
24 lines
9000 PROC LOADFONT(NAME$)
9010 IF PEEK(850)<>169 THEN
9020 CHECKSUM:=0
9030 FOR I:=850 TO 881 DO
9040 READ NUM
9050 POKE I,NUM
9060 CHECKSUM:+NUM
9070 ENDFOR I
9080 IF CHECKSUM<>3972 THEN
9090 PRINT "DATA ERROR!"
9100 STOP
9110 ENDIF
9120 ENDIF
9130 DATA 169,8,170,160,0,32,186,255
9140 DATA 169,16,162,60,160,3,32,189
9150 DATA 255,169,0,162,0,160,200,32
9160 DATA 213,255,169,8,32,195,255,96
9170 FOR I:=1 TO LEN(NAME$) DO
9180 POKE 827+I,ORD(NAME$(I))
9190 ENDFOR I
9200 POKE 859,I-1
9210 SYS 850
9220 ENDPROC LOADFONT